While many states have adopted laws governing the use of drones, some states have yet to pass them. Illinois recently passed SB 2167. The bill prohibits drones being used in state parks without permission. It also sets forth privacy rights and outlines what rules are required for commercial and recreational drone operators. It also prohibits drones interference with hunters and other wildlife. These new laws are expected be finalized within a few years.

There are a number of limitations to drone fishing, including the fact that they must be expensive. Drones that are cheap might not have the GPS functionality, lifting capacity or control range required. Second, drone fishing can lead to loss of fish if line tangles occur. What is the best time to fish?
It's best to fish early in the morning and late at night. During these times, the fish are feeding and moving around.
